    Bottom drain line and rodding point

    Not far off installing the my bottom drain line. It will be a 3 Metre run with a 90° to a T. Then T will have an upright above the water level for rodding and an overflow. Then from the T will be another T to a purge valve and then onto another 90° into my nexus. I'm fitting the rodding/standpipe mainly for the overflow.

    Is this a sound plan? Am I missing anything obvious?

    I have 2 100mm bottom drains with separate air line feeds thru to a T up into a nexus 320. Each line in has a 100mm ball valve so you can separately purge each line, not requiring any rodding point.I drain off about 8% a day in cleaning the system

    A rodding point is very sensible. What you are doing Sounds ideal. Be aware that a swept 90 is better for rodding also.
